|
||||||||||
| PREV NEXT | FRAMES NO FRAMES | |||||||||
| Packages that use Accessor | |
|---|---|
| org.databene.benerator.wrapper | Defines generators that wrap other generators and forward or convert their products |
| org.databene.commons.accessor | Provides implementation and framework for org.databene.model.Accessor |
| org.databene.commons.bean | Provides model (org.databene.model) implementations for JavaBeans. |
| org.databene.commons.converter | Provides implementation and framework for org.databene.model.Converter |
| org.databene.commons.mutator | Provides implementation and framework for org.databene.model.Mutator |
| org.databene.gui.swing.table.item | |
| org.databene.model.data | |
| Uses of Accessor in org.databene.benerator.wrapper |
|---|
| Constructors in org.databene.benerator.wrapper with parameters of type Accessor | |
|---|---|
AccessingGenerator(java.lang.Class<P> targetType,
Accessor<S,P> accessor,
S provider)
|
|
| Uses of Accessor in org.databene.commons.accessor |
|---|
| Subinterfaces of Accessor in org.databene.commons.accessor | |
|---|---|
interface |
DependentAccessor<C,V>
Accessor that depends on other Accessors. |
interface |
TypedAccessor<C,V>
Accessor that tells the type of Object it returns. |
| Classes in org.databene.commons.accessor that implement Accessor | |
|---|---|
class |
AccessorCache<C,V>
Accessor implementation that caches the value it retrieves first until it is manually invalidated. |
class |
AccessorMapAccessor
Uses an accessor which is stored in a Map for accessing the target object. |
class |
AccessorProxy<C,V>
Proxy of an accessor. |
class |
ConstantAccessor<V>
Accessor that always returns the same value, independent of the object it is applied to. |
class |
FallbackAccessor<C,V>
Accessor that consecutively queries a chain of accessors until one provides the requested value. |
class |
FeatureAccessor<C,V>
Get values from Maps, Contexts, Composites and JavaBeans. |
class |
FetchingAccessor
Two step Accessor, that uses one Accessor to fetch an object and another one to read a value from it. |
class |
GraphAccessor
Accesses object graphs by splitting a path names into tokens by a dot separator('.'). |
class |
ManagedAccessor<C,V>
DependentAccessor implementation that manages the dependencies in a List. |
class |
MapAccessor<C extends Map<K,V>,K,V>
Accesses Values from a Map. |
class |
NotAccessor<E>
Inverts the boolean result of another Accessor. |
class |
NullSafeAccessor<C,V>
Accessor wrapper that returns a predefined value if getValue() is invoked with a 'null' source. |
class |
NullSafeTypedAccessor<C,V>
Typed Accessor that returns a default value if invoked on argument null. |
class |
TypedAccessorChain
Consecutively invokes a series of accessors using the result value of each invocation as input value for the next. |
| Fields in org.databene.commons.accessor declared as Accessor | |
|---|---|
protected Accessor<C,V> |
AccessorProxy.realAccessor
|
| Fields in org.databene.commons.accessor with type parameters of type Accessor | |
|---|---|
protected java.util.List<? extends Accessor<?,?>> |
ManagedAccessor.dependencies
|
| Methods in org.databene.commons.accessor that return Accessor | |
|---|---|
Accessor<?,?> |
AccessorMapAccessor.getAccessor()
|
| Methods in org.databene.commons.accessor that return types with arguments of type Accessor | |
|---|---|
java.util.List<? extends Accessor<?,?>> |
ManagedAccessor.getDependencies()
|
java.util.List<? extends Accessor<?,?>> |
DependentAccessor.getDependencies()
|
java.util.List<? extends Accessor<?,?>> |
AccessorProxy.getDependencies()
|
java.util.List<Accessor<?,?>> |
AccessorMapAccessor.getDependencies()
|
java.util.List<? extends Accessor<?,?>> |
AccessorCache.getDependencies()
|
| Method parameters in org.databene.commons.accessor with type arguments of type Accessor | |
|---|---|
void |
ManagedAccessor.setDependencies(java.util.List<? extends Accessor<?,?>> dependencies)
|
| Constructors in org.databene.commons.accessor with parameters of type Accessor | |
|---|---|
AccessingComparator(Accessor<C,V> accessor,
java.util.Comparator<V> comparator)
|
|
AccessorCache(java.lang.String name,
Accessor<C,V> realAccessor)
|
|
AccessorProxy(Accessor<C,V> realAccessor)
|
|
FallbackAccessor(Accessor<C,V>... realAccessors)
|
|
FetchingAccessor(Accessor provider,
Accessor accessor)
|
|
FetchingAccessor(Accessor provider,
Accessor accessor)
|
|
ManagedAccessor(Accessor<?,?> dependency)
|
|
NotAccessor(Accessor<E,java.lang.Boolean> realAccessor)
|
|
NullSafeAccessor(Accessor<C,V> realAccessor,
V nullValue)
|
|
| Constructor parameters in org.databene.commons.accessor with type arguments of type Accessor | |
|---|---|
AccessorMapAccessor(java.util.Map<java.lang.Object,Accessor<?,?>> map,
java.lang.Object key)
|
|
ManagedAccessor(java.util.List<? extends Accessor<?,?>> dependencies)
|
|
| Uses of Accessor in org.databene.commons.bean |
|---|
| Subinterfaces of Accessor in org.databene.commons.bean | |
|---|---|
interface |
PropertyAccessor<C,V>
Accesses a named (e.g. |
| Uses of Accessor in org.databene.commons.converter |
|---|
| Constructors in org.databene.commons.converter with parameters of type Accessor | |
|---|---|
AccessingConverter(java.lang.Class<C> sourceType,
java.lang.Class<V> targetType,
Accessor<C,V> accessor)
|
|
| Uses of Accessor in org.databene.commons.mutator |
|---|
| Constructors in org.databene.commons.mutator with parameters of type Accessor | |
|---|---|
ConditionalMutator(Mutator realMutator,
Accessor accessor,
int mode)
|
|
| Uses of Accessor in org.databene.gui.swing.table.item |
|---|
| Methods in org.databene.gui.swing.table.item that return Accessor | |
|---|---|
Accessor<java.lang.Object,?> |
FieldConnector.getAccessor()
|
| Constructors in org.databene.gui.swing.table.item with parameters of type Accessor | |
|---|---|
FieldConnector(java.lang.String displayName,
Accessor<java.lang.Object,?> accessor,
javax.swing.table.TableCellRenderer renderer,
Mutator mutator,
javax.swing.table.TableCellEditor editor,
java.util.Comparator<?> comparator)
|
|
| Uses of Accessor in org.databene.model.data |
|---|
| Classes in org.databene.model.data that implement Accessor | |
|---|---|
class |
ComponentAccessor
Accesses a component of an entity specified by the component name. |
|
||||||||||
| PREV NEXT | FRAMES NO FRAMES | |||||||||